The Importance Of A Toilet Alarm System In Ensuring Safety And Security

When it comes to ensuring the safety and security of individuals in public restrooms, having a reliable toilet alarm system in place is crucial. This technology provides users with a quick and effective way to call for help in the event of an emergency, such as a medical issue or a security threat. With the increasing focus on safety and security in public spaces, implementing a toilet alarm system is essential for enhancing the overall experience of users and preventing potential risks.

One of the main benefits of a toilet alarm system is its ability to provide immediate assistance to users in distress. In the event of a medical emergency, such as a sudden illness or injury, a user can easily press the alarm button to alert nearby staff or authorities for help. This quick response can be critical in saving lives and preventing further harm to the individual in need. In addition, the alarm system can also be used to report security threats, such as suspicious behavior or potential acts of violence, ensuring a prompt and effective response from relevant authorities.

Moreover, a toilet alarm system can enhance the overall safety and security of public restrooms by deterring potential offenders and reducing the risk of crime. Knowing that users have a reliable means of calling for help in case of an emergency, criminals are less likely to target these spaces for illegal activities. This not only protects the users of the restroom but also contributes to the overall security of the surrounding area. By installing a toilet alarm system, authorities can create a more secure environment for everyone, promoting peace of mind and confidence in the safety of public facilities.

Furthermore, a toilet alarm system can be a valuable tool for preventing accidents and injuries in restrooms, especially for elderly or disabled individuals. In many cases, these individuals may face mobility challenges or health issues that require immediate assistance in using the facilities. By having a toilet alarm system in place, they can easily call for help in case of a fall, slip, or any other emergency situation, ensuring that they receive prompt assistance from staff or caretakers. This accessibility feature not only promotes inclusivity and equality but also enhances the overall user experience for all individuals, regardless of their physical abilities.

In addition to its safety benefits, a toilet alarm system can also improve the efficiency of restroom management and maintenance. By providing a direct line of communication between users and staff, the system allows for quick responses to issues such as overflowing toilets, broken fixtures, or insufficient supplies. This proactive approach to maintenance can help prevent further damage to the facilities and ensure a clean and hygienic environment for users. Moreover, the data collected from the alarm system can be used to identify patterns of use and optimize the scheduling of cleaning and maintenance tasks, leading to cost savings and improved facility management.
